On Tue, May 30, 2000 at 08:40:07PM +0200, Bernd Proissl wrote: > > > have a look at > > > http://www.hylafax.org/patches/tiff-3.5-interfaces.patch > > > > OK - I suppose it's to apply to 4.1b2? > I do not know, i never had to apply it. :-( It applies clean to 4.1b2 and after hacking "configure" to accept libtiff it compiles, installs, and runs fine (so far :) > > Done that, build and installed > > it, but now "sendfax" fails: > > > > lyngbol@box ~$ sendfax -d 12345678 ~/tmp/dummy.php > > /usr/local/sbin/textfmt: No font metric information found for > > "Courier-Bold". > > Usage: /usr/local/sbin/textfmt [-1] [-2] [-B] [-c] [-D] [-f fontname] > > [-F fontdir(s)] [-m N] [-o #] [-p #] [-r] [-U] [-Ml=#,r=#,t=#,b=#] [-V > > #] files... >out.ps > > Default options: -f Courier -1 -p 11bp -o 0 > > Error converting data; command was "/usr/local/sbin/textfmt -B -f > > Courier-Bold -p 11 -s default >/tmp//faxsndM22999 > > </home/lyngbol/tmp/dummy.php" > > lyngbol@box ~$ > > > > Any clues? > Just a guess: > Is *.php a textfile? Maybe try it with a simple ascii textfile? Yes: root@box /root$ file ~lyngbol/tmp/dummy.php /home/lyngbol/tmp/dummy.php: ASCII text Using other text files gave the same error. making /usr/local/share/ghostscript/fonts/Courier-Bold a symlink to /usr/local/lib/afm/Courier-Bold fixed it.
